Kazunari Tamamizu is a researcher focused on human-robot interaction and personalized assistive technologies, with a particular emphasis on elderly care robotics. His work addresses a critical challenge in the field: the difficulty of adapting care robots to individual needs without extensive manual programming. Tamamizu’s most cited paper, "VirtualCareGiver" (2016, 38 citations), introduces a novel framework for designing care robots that can be personalized to meet the unique requirements of elderly users, moving beyond rigid, one-size-fits-all solutions. In his follow-up work, "Deploying service integration agent for personalized smart elderly care" (2016, 15 citations), he extends this concept by developing a service integration agent that enables dynamic adaptation, allowing robots to respond to changing user needs in real time. Tamamizu’s contributions are significant for advancing the practicality and accessibility of care robots, reducing the need for programmer intervention and empowering caregivers. His research has been cited in studies on smart homes, ambient assisted living, and robotics, underscoring its impact on creating more responsive, user-centered care systems.
